    7.6.1 Limit single channel streaming per UPnP client The XTi-VBox TV Gateway is configured by default to stream one TV channel per client. If you wish to stream multiple TV channels to a single client deselect the checkbox. Note – When streaming multiple channels to the same client, when changing channel some applications may not close the previous channel correctly or on a timely manner which will result in not freeing the tuner.

  • Page 84: How To Enable Smb1 From Windows 10

    14.3 How to enable SMB1 from Windows 10 Since Windows 10 September 2017 update, SMB1 is disabled. As VBox files system for managing external files such as recordings or XML TV stored on NAS or a computer library works with SMB1, it is necessary to enable it...
  • Page 85 XTi-VBox Android TV Gateway User Manual 14. Frequently Asked Questions/Troubleshooting 14.3. How to enable SMB1 from Windows 10 Step 3: Select Turn Windows features on or off Step 4: Scroll down to SMB 1.0/CIFS File Sharing Support, tick its box, expand it and tick all applicable boxes, SMB 1.0/CIFS Client and SMB 1.0/CIFS Server, and then press OK.
